Montgomery Mayor’s Race

Bobby Bright won without a run-off his third term as mayor of the state capital.

Bright’s toughest challenger was Scott Simmons, who also ran against Bright in the 2003 election.

Finishing behind the frontrunners were William Franklin Boyd and Jon Dow.

That will impress some who thought he would at least need a run-off to win.


Proposed Lee County Property Tax Increase for Schools

The proposed property tax increase of 7 mills for the benefit of four school districts was handily defeated.


Talladega Mayor’s Race

Incumbent Brian York will be in a run-off with challenger Larry Barton.


And your bonus election info, because that’s the kind of place we are…

Mobile County Commission District 1 special election

Republican Juan Chastang and Democrat Merceria Ludgood won the primaries for the Mobile County Commission District 1 special election and will face each other on October 9. This race was mentioned here in the Parlor last month.
